TL dating of synthetic CaF2:U crystals

Description
In order to investigate further the hypothesis that the TL technique fails to date samples which have received Paleoalpha doses beyond a certain limit, TL dating has been attempted on laboratory-grown, 9-year-old CaF2 crystals containing 1 to 1600 p.p.m. by weight levels of natural U as added impurities. While the undoped crystals containing 1 p.p.m. of natural U yielded the expected TL age, the other two containing 180 and 1600 p.p.m. levels of natural U gave varying underestimated ages (less even than 1 year). The TL characteristics found in CaF2 that are dependent on U concentration and their implications in TL dating are discussed. (author)
